Habitat

The scarlet macaw is among the most widespread of all parrots, occurring in a wide range of habitats. In the wild, these birds reside in large trees, living in large groups and foraging in forests and near rivers. They are generally gentle birds, but they can be aggressive during breeding periods. Both the male and the female tend to the young. They lay a couple of to three eggs of white, which are usually in the cavities of dead branches. Young macaws are sexual maturity by about age five.

This bird's large beak is used to break open seeds, nuts, and fruits. They eat mostly plants, but also insects and are often seen at mineral deposit sites such as clay licks. They are diurnal which means they are active during the day and sleep at night.

Macaws are highly intelligent and are able to imitate human speech. They are capable escape artists and are able to fly away quickly if they feel threatened. Diet

Macaws are omnivores. They eat a variety of foods, including fruits vegetables, nuts, and seeds. One of the most intelligent species of birds, macaws can learn to communicate and perform tricks with humans. These birds can be very demanding and need lots of attention. They possess the emotional intelligence of a 4- to 8-year-old child and can become cranky or rage if they don't get what they want.

A commercial diet pellet of high-quality should provide the majority of the nutrients, protein, and vitamins that macaws require. Fresh food, in small amounts, are recommended to be included in the pellets. This can include a variety of fresh chopped fruits and veggies (including dark greens), cooked eggs, lean meats, and rice and pasta.

Fresh fruits and veggies should be washed prior to serving to the bird and cut into a size appropriate for the species. Some examples of suitable fruits and vegetables for this species include apple, apricots, oranges, grapes and pears, as well as bananas. Avoid avocados (which are toxic to parrots) as well as celery and stringy vegetables.

Nuts and seeds may be popular with bird owners due to the fact that they are easy to provide however they should not be the sole source of food. These nuts and seeds are high in fat, and may be deficient in calcium, vitamin A, and other nutrients. Care

Macaws need daily socialization with their flock. If left alone for long periods of time (while their mates are at work for instance) they may become fearful and destructive. They may also develop an intense relationship with one person, which if not corrected quickly, can develop into feather-picking. Feather-picking is a serious problem with these birds and is hard to stop without the help of an avian behaviorist as well as an avian veterinarian to determine any underlying medical problems.

These intelligent and curious parrots enjoy puzzle toys and need to be kept busy. Puzzles that are interlocking, parrots to buy and toys that mimic preening are great for keeping the birds amused. They must also have access to clean water and be regularly misted to maintain healthy skin, feathers and plumage.

Make sure your bird is in a secure area away from drafts, open flames and toxic materials. Kitchens are not a great choice for macaws because of the numerous dangers that could be present, including non-stick cookware, household cleansers paint, and perfumed products such as air fresheners. Avoid houseplants and certain metals like zinc and costume jewelry.

The bird is naturally a climber and requires to be provided with ample opportunities for exercise and enrichment. It will appreciate perch stands and play gyms with branches to hang from, as well as a large cage with plenty of room for toys, branches, and flight. These toys can help prevent boredom, and also help your bird develop its beak. A cage should be minimum of 3 feet of width, 2.5 feet in depth and 6 feet in height.
